Cardiology Nuclear Medicine Technologist Job Description

We are seeking a skilled Nuclear Medicine Technologist to join our Interventional Cardiology Medical Group team in West Hills, California.

As a Nuclear Medicine Technologist, you will play a critical role in our Cardiology practice, working closely with our physicians to provide high-quality patient care.

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ct patient interviews, obtain medical history, and verify patient consent paperwork
  • Operate radiographic equipment and prepare patients for imaging procedures
  • Assess patient vital signs, establish IV access, and administer pharmacological stress agent medications
  • Apply ACLS measures to patients as directed by physicians
  • Review Nuclear Medicine images and collaborate with physicians to ensure accurate test readings
  • Stay up-to-date with best practices, compliance, and safety regulations in a Cardiology setting

Requirements:

  • 3 years' experience in an emergency care or cardiac setting
  • California Certified Nuclear Medicine Technologist (CNMT) certification
  •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ification
  •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) certification
  • Basic Cardiac Life Support (BCLS) certification
